    Princess, semi-permanent hair color is a type of hair color that will last for anywhere from 6 to 8 shampoos or more. However, if a black semi-permanent color is applied to porous hair or light hair, the color may leave a permanent tint. I suggest that you go to the salon a have them fix your hair. At the salon, they will strip the black hair dye and then apply a color that's close to your natural hair color.
